2019 BRFSS Survey Results: Piedmont North Carolina

Use of Trails and Greenways

How often do you use these for biking, walking or other activities?*

  Total
Respond.^
At least once a week At least once a month A few times per year Never
N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%)
North Carolina 2,197 906 41.1 38.7-43.5 284 13.2 11.6-15.0 309 14.9 13.1-16.8 698 30.9 28.6-33.2
-Piedmont NC 1,226 548 43.6 40.4-46.8 140 12.1 10.1-14.5 181 15.3 13.0-17.9 357 29.0 26.2-32.0
